




A set of eight postcards printed on 350 gram silk that comes complete with a holder to keep all these Shado operatives (and one alien) together. Each postcard is designed to look like a 'lost' vintage novel with the influence this time coming from the lithographic look of Penguin and Pan books from the late 1960s and and how the limitations of technology created a certain look. This limited edition set is strictly limited to 30 copies only and is signed and numbered by the artist.
